Is Nautica Lakes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Nautica Lakes in West Palm Beach, FL has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 27, which is 73%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the West Palm Beach average (crime index 125), Nautica Lakes is 98%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than West Palm Beach as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.

Looking at specific crime types, vehicle theft is the most elevated concern (index: 92, 8% below average), while assault is the lowest risk (index: 22).
